合成路线 1(1. 合成:22509-74-6)
产率:79.1%
合成条件:With triethylamine In N,N-dimethyl-formamide at 20℃; for 2 h;
实验步骤:通用方法:向邻苯二甲酰亚胺(7.36g,50.00mmol)溶于无水DMF(25mL)的溶液中加入TEA(9mL,65.00mmol)。 然后将反应体系的温度冷却至0℃并滴加氯甲酸乙酯(5.7mL,60.00mmol)。 将混合物在室温下搅拌2小时并倒入冰水中,过滤。 用冷水洗涤固体并干燥,得到8.67g(79.1%收率),为白色固体。 Mp 81.4-83.6℃.1HNMR(CDCl 3,400MHz)d 1.44(s,3H,CH 3),4.48(q,J = 7.1Hz,2H,CH 2),7.80-7.85(m,2H,Ar-H), 7.93-7.99(m,2H,Ar-H)。 MS(ESI):m / z 220.1 [M + H] +。
